3.1 The Importance of Principles
System architecture engineering (SAE) should be founded on a consistent set of underlying prin-
ciples that drive how it should be performed and the work products that it should produce. ese
principles should be reasonably small in number and at a high level of abstraction. ese principles
should also be clearly identifiable, well defined, and have rationales based on experiences and prac-
tical lessons learned during the engineering of real system architectures. Because we have found
